Pakistan Routed Bangladesh Unleashing Killer Punch 

Alesha Holding T20 I Series: Pakistan VS Bangladesh
Second Match Played at SBNCS, Dhaka on 21 November 2021 
Pakistan 109/2 in 18.1 Overs (Fakhar Zaman 57*, Mohammad Rizwan 39, Mustafizur Rahman 1/12, Aminul Islam 1/30)
Bangladesh 108/7 (Nazmul Hossain Shanto 40, Afif Hossain 20, Mahmudullah 12, Nurul Hasan 11, Shaheen Shah Afridi 2/15, Shadab Khan 2/22, Mohammad Nawaz 1/9, Harris Rauf 1/13) 
Pakistan Won the Match by 8 Wickets 
Player Of The Match: Fakhar Zaman 

Pakistan had useful batting practice in the second T20 in cruising across a well below par 108/7 score that sad looking Bangladesh managed yesterday at the second T20I played at SBNCS. 

Winning back-to-back matches Pakistan wrapped up the 3 matches series 2-0. The third match on Sunday would be a mere formality. Bangladesh could stretch Pakistan a bit in the first match. But yesterday it was all to easy. Spineless Bangladesh batting produced very little or no resistance at all. Bangladesh also fielded poorly dropping few catches and looking pretty ordinary in the field. Moreover, Mustafiz and Shoriful getting injured compounded issues. 

Mahmudullah winning the toss again opted to bat and again the top order failed miserably. Saif and Naim had no clues how to deal with moving white ball on a good wicket. Afif (20) and Shanto (40) were looking good. But they were not good enough to carry the team to safety. Both fell to ordinary strokes after creating some hopes among cheering fans. Both fell to leg spinner Shadab Khan playing unnecessary strokes. Babar tutored a lesson or two to Bangladeshi think tank in unleashing leg spinner against left-handed batsmen. Bangladesh has weird thoughts in planning process and hardly thinks out of the box. 

However, due to some good stroke play Bangladesh managed 61 runs in the first 10 overs. The openers failed to deliver, the middle and late order did way to little. 108/7 against a power packed Pakistan batting line up was even barely enough. Shaheen Shah Afridi (2/15), Shadab Khan (2/22,) Mohammad Nawaz (1/9) and Harris Rauf (1/13) were not challenged at all. Still, it was of some comfort that youngsters Shanto and Afif played some delightful strokes. Exposing Saif Hasan in unfamiliar role has not done justice to his morale. Neither Naim did anything of note proving anything better than Liton or Soumyo. 

Pakistan had no issues chasing the soft target. Off course Mustafiz created a little sensation having prolific Babar Azam played on early. For the second match in succession Pakistan captain failed to carry his reputation. However, Fakhar Zaman and Rizwan playing with patience ensured that they make it plain and simple. The second wicket partnership producing 85 runs eased the tourists to victory. Another series white wash looks inevitable. Bangladesh proved no match for strong Pakistan.
